Which invention addressed the raw material bottleneck in the Americas by automating the separation of seeds from short-staple cotton?

Answer

Eli Whitney's Cotton Gin.

The Cotton Gin, patented in 1793, automated the separation process, dramatically increasing the volume of raw cotton available to supply the rapidly growing British mills.
